Keith Foulke vs Frank Thomas: Career Stats Comparison

Keith Foulke (1997–2008) and Frank Thomas (1990–2008) — both broke in during the 1990s, which makes the head-to-head feel like a contemporaries' debate. Keith Foulke finished with 2 hits and 0 home runs; Frank Thomas finished with 2,468 hits and 521 home runs. Below is the full career table, PIV adjustment, peak seasons, and a verdict.

Career Stats Side-by-Side

Every cell below is a career total or career rate for Keith Foulke and Frank Thomas. Cells highlighted in green mark the category leader. Counting stats reward longevity; the rate stats at the bottom are era-agnostic.

Statistic Keith Foulke Frank Thomas
Games 619 2,322
At-Bats 16 8,199
Runs 0 1,494
Hits 2 2,468
Doubles 0 495
Triples 0 12
Home Runs 0 521
RBI 0 1,704
Walks 0 1,667
Strikeouts 5 1,397
Stolen Bases 0 32
Batting Avg .125 .301
On-Base % .125 .419
Slugging % .125 .555
OPS .250 .974

Peak Seasons

The best single seasons each player produced, ranked by OPS among qualified workloads (300+ at-bats).

Keith Foulke — top 0 seasons by OPS

Frank Thomas — top 3 seasons by OPS

19941.217 OPS38 HR, 101 RBI, .353 avg
19961.085 OPS40 HR, 134 RBI, .349 avg
19971.067 OPS35 HR, 125 RBI, .347 avg
